Matomo vs Firebase Analytics
Matomo (web analytics) and Firebase Analytics (mobile analytics) are often weighed up together even though they take different approaches to analytics. Matomo is best known for self-hosted option and suits privacy-conscious, self-hosted, enterprise teams, while Firebase Analytics stands out for app analytics and is a strong fit for mobile apps, android, ios. Below we break down pricing, features, pros and cons so you can decide quickly.
Quick verdict
If budget is the priority, Firebase Analytics is the more accessible option (Always free). For overall user satisfaction, Firebase Analytics edges ahead with a 4.4/5 rating. Most teams should pick Matomo for privacy-conscious use cases and Firebase Analytics for mobile apps use cases — and many growing companies end up running both together.
| Feature | Matomo | Firebase Analytics |
|---|---|---|
| Pricing model | Freemium | Free |
| Price range | Free/$23+/mo | Always free |
| Free tier | Yes | Yes |
| Category | Web Analytics | Mobile Analytics |
| Best for | Privacy-conscious, Self-hosted, Enterprise | Mobile Apps, Android, iOS |
| Key features |
|
|
| User rating | ★ 4.2 (1,800) | ★ 4.4 (3,800) |
Choose Matomo if…
- ✓You're focused on privacy-conscious, self-hosted, enterprise
- ✓100% data ownership when self-hosted
- ✓GA-like depth without sampling
- ✓Built-in heatmaps & session recording
- ✓You want to start on a free plan
Choose Firebase Analytics if…
- ✓You're focused on mobile apps, android, ios
- ✓Free and unlimited for apps
- ✓Tight GA4 & Google Ads integration
- ✓Rich mobile SDK ecosystem
- ✓You want to start on a free plan
Matomo vs Firebase Analytics: pros & cons
Matomo
Pros
- ✓100% data ownership when self-hosted
- ✓GA-like depth without sampling
- ✓Built-in heatmaps & session recording
Cons
- ✕Self-hosting needs maintenance
- ✕Cloud plan can get pricey
- ✕UI feels dated to some
Firebase Analytics
Pros
- ✓Free and unlimited for apps
- ✓Tight GA4 & Google Ads integration
- ✓Rich mobile SDK ecosystem
Cons
- ✕Mobile-focused, weak for web
- ✕Reporting less flexible than rivals
- ✕Tied to Google stack
Frequently asked questions
Is Matomo or Firebase Analytics cheaper?
Firebase Analytics is generally the more affordable option (Always free). Matomo is priced at Free/$23+/mo and Firebase Analytics at Always free, so the best value depends on your data volume and which features you need.
Is Matomo free?
Yes, Matomo offers a free tier (Free/$23+/mo), which is great for getting started before you scale up.
Is Firebase Analytics free?
Yes, Firebase Analytics offers a free tier (Always free), so you can trial it without commitment.
Can I use Matomo and Firebase Analytics together?
Yes. Many teams run Matomo and Firebase Analytics side by side — Matomo for privacy-conscious and Firebase Analytics for mobile apps. A customer data platform (like Segment or RudderStack) makes it easy to send the same events to both.
Which is better for privacy-conscious, Matomo or Firebase Analytics?
For privacy-conscious, Matomo is typically the stronger choice thanks to self-hosted option and data ownership. Firebase Analytics is the better pick when you need app analytics.